Name of the College : Sphoorthy Engineering College
University : JNTUH
Department : Computer Science And Engineering
Year/Sem : III/I
Website :
Document Type : Model Question Paper
Download Model/Sample Question Paper :
Sphoorthy Software Testing Methodologies Question Paper
III B.Tech I Semester Examinations,December 2011
Common to Information Technology, Computer Science And Engineering
Time: 3 hours
Max Marks: 80
Related : Sphoorthy Engineering College 09A50504 Computer Forensics B.Tech Question Paper :
Set No.1
Answer any FIVE Questions :
All Questions carry equal marks :
1. (a) What are the advantages of matrix representations?
(b) Write about loops in matrix representation. [8+8]
2. (a) Mention design guidelines for building nite state machines into your code.
(b) Explain with example how to convert a specification into a state graph . And discuss how contradictions can come about. [8+8]
3. Differentiate Nice Domains and Ugly domains. [16]
4. (a) Explain process block, junction, 100% path coverage and Predicate.
(b) How do you ensure 100% node coverage if every process link is covered at least once? [8+8]
5. Write the Boolean algebra rules. [16]
6. (a) Explain the steps for Reduction procedure.
(b) Explain about path sums, distributive laws and absorption rules. [8+8]
7. (a) What are the different data object states in data-flow graphs.
(b) List nine possible two-letter combinations of the object states of data flow anomalies. Classify them as buggy, suspicious and ok. [8+8]
8. (a) What are the Phases in a Tester’s Attitudinal Progression?
(b) Differentiate function Versus Structural Testing. [10+6]
Set No. 2
1. (a) What are the Phases in a Tester’s Attitudinal Progression?
(b) Differentiate function Versus Structural Testing. [10+6]
2. Write the Boolean algebra rules. [16]
3. (a) Explain process block, junction, 100% path coverage and Predicate.
(b) How do you ensure 100% node coverage if every process link is covered at least once? [8+8]
4. (a) Explain the steps for Reduction procedure.
(b) Explain about path sums, distributive laws and absorption rules. [8+8]
5. (a) Mention design guidelines for building nite state machines into your code.
(b) Explain with example how to convert a specification into a state graph . And discuss how contradictions can come about. [8+8]
6. Differentiate Nice Domains and Ugly domains. [16]
7. (a) What are the advantages of matrix representations?
(b) Write about loops in matrix representation. [8+8]
8. (a) What are the different data object states in data-flow graphs.
(b) List nine possible two-letter combinations of the object states of data flow anomalies. Classify them as buggy, suspicious and OK. [8+8]
Set No.3
Software Testing Methodologies :
1. (a) Mention design guidelines for building nite state machines into your code.
(b) Explain with example how to convert a specication into a state graph . And discuss how contradictions can come about. [8+8]
2. (a) What are the Phases in a Tester’s Attitudinal Progression?
(b) Dierentiate function Versus Structural Testing. [10+6]
3. Write the Boolean algebra rules. [16]
4. Dierentiate Nice Domains and Ugly domains. [16]
5. (a) Explain the steps for Reduction procedure.
(b) Explain about path sums, distributive laws and absorption rules. [8+8]
6. (a) Explain process block, junction, 100% path coverage and Predicate.
(b) How do you ensure 100% node coverage if every process link is covered at least once? [8+8]
7. (a) What are the advantages of matrix representations?
(b) Write about loops in matrix representation. [8+8]
8. (a) What are the dierent data object states in data- ow graphs.
(b) List nine possible two-letter combinations of the object states of data ow anomalies. Classify them as buggy, suppicioos and ok. [8+8]
Set No.4
Software Testing Methodologies :
1. (a) What are the advantages of matrix representations?
(b) Write about loops in matrix representation. [8+8]
2. (a) What are the different data object states in data- ow graphs.
(b) List nine possible two-letter combinations of the object states of data ow anomalies. Classify them as buggy, suspicious and ok. [8+8]
3. Didifferentiate Nice Domains and Ugly domains. [16]
4. (a) Mention design guidelines for building nite state machines into your code.
(b) Explain with example how to convert a specication into a state graph . And discuss how contradictions can come about. [8+8]
5. (a) What are the Phases in a Tester’s Attitudinal Progression?
(b) Didifferentiate function Versus Structural Testing.